
Women's Tennis Defeats New Mexico State
April 12, 2002 | Women's Tennis
April 12, 2002
LUBBOCK, Texas - The Texas Tech women's tennis team faced New Mexico State at the McLeod Tennis Center, today, beating the Aggies, 4-1. The win puts the Red Raiders at 8-11 overall, 3-6 in Big 12 play.
Tech started the day with the No. 1 doubles tandem of Irina Tereschenko and Beverly Dawson defeating Lejla Porobic and Elke Blodau (NMSU), 8-5. The No. 2 team of Alenka Ovin and Kendall Brooks were defeated by Harriet Piercy and Jenny Petterson (NMSU), 8-6. The No. 3 match did not take place because of injuries on the New Mexico State team.
In singles, Tech picked up four of five points, losing only one match at the No. 2 position. Ovin was defeated by Harriet Piercy (NMSU), 6-3, 6-4 and No. 6 Brooks was unable to play because of New Mexico State injuries, as well.
Tomorrow, Tech will face 28th-ranked Baylor at the McLeod Tennis Center at 10 a.m.
